Output e4ca8c1853564459258ce35fef2a864793f06a99111af9bcc1839d2b4b71cf7d:0

value
23903927
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8cdf317c6e7eb2479051c7dd5ee74bd68f6f819 OP_EQUAL
address
MSCv6RYoUgYyYVU7312tb6zeeSBLH1aH6J
transaction
e4ca8c1853564459258ce35fef2a864793f06a99111af9bcc1839d2b4b71cf7d
spent
true